QVC shoppers can save $155 on a bundle with the NuBODY by NuFACE Skin Toning Device and Hydrating Aqua Gel Activator. This microcurrent device "visibly helps tone, smooth, and firm the look of skin," according to the brand. All you need is five minutes per treatment area and you can see a difference with consistent use. Shoppers use this device on their upper arms, thighs, butt, and stomach to smooth, firm, and tone skin. Many have praised it for reducing the appearance of dimples and cellulite.
Use the NuBODY as a part of your regular skincare regimen or you can even multitask and use it while you watch TV. Just put on the activator gel and go over the body area for five minutes. It's that simple.
Apply the Hydrating Aqua Gel Activator to clean skin. For the first 60 days, use the NuBODY device for five minutes a day per treatment area five days a week. After 60 days, use this two to three times a day for five-minute maintenance sessions.
This bundle includes the NuBODY device, power adapter, and 10-fl oz Hydrating Aqua Gel.
